Job Description
The Associate Director, BI is an emerging leader dedicated to driving the success of their designated vertical or area within the Customer Success organization. This role requires a working knowledge of both the business and technical sides of BI, with a focus on managing people, processes, and technology to build high-performing teams and deliver valuable, revenue-generating solutions.
Responsibilities
- Responsible for managing a team of BI professionals, fostering a collaborative and high-performance culture.
- Passionate about helping upskill the associates on their team to become BI Consultants.
- Sets team priorities and allocates resources with the guidance, support, and oversight from senior BI leadership.
- Works directly with clients to develop and deliver BI solutions that meet their needs and drive business value.
- Supports lead and revenue generation efforts by responding to requests and proactively identifying gaps in servicing or unmet needs for both BI and NIQ.
- Skilled at building strong, mutually beneficial working relationships with colleagues and customers.
- Identify and implement process improvements to enhance the efficiency and effectiveness of BI solutions.
- Apply knowledge of BI tools, data analysis, and data management to solve client challenges and optimize BI solutions.
- Contribute to the strategic planning and evolution of the BI organization, aligning BI efforts with broader business goals.
Qualifications
- Bachelor's degree in Business, STEM, or a related field.
- Proven experience in business intelligence, data analysis, or a related field.
- Proficiency in data visualization platforms (e.g., Power BI, Tableau) and BI languages (Power Query, SQL, Python).
- Working knowledge of data warehousing and ETL processes.
- Strong leadership and team management skills, with the ability to motivate and develop team members.
- Prior experience in people management is highly desirable.
- Excellent oral and written communication and interpersonal skills.
- Strong analytical and problem-solving skills, with the ability to develop innovative solutions to address complex business challenges.
